2. What we provide
Caltury is software that helps Australian reporting entities meet their obligations under the Anti-Money Laundering and Counter-Terrorism Financing Act 2006 (Cth). The Service includes (without limitation): the AUSTRAC enrolment wizard, the ML/TF risk-assessment generator, the AML/CTF Program builder, customer due-diligence and identity-verification flows, sanctions and PEP screening, SMR drafting, record-keeping for 7 years, and supporting reporting.
We provide the Service on an as-is, as-available basis. We will use reasonable efforts to keep it available 24/7 but do not guarantee any particular uptime.
3. What we are NOT
Caltury is a compliance technology provider. Caltury is not:
- a reporting entity under the AML/CTF Act;
- a legal practice;
- a registered tax or BAS agent;
- an Australian Financial Services Licence holder;
- an AUSTRAC-approved, accredited or endorsed provider.
You are the reporting entity. You hold the AML/CTF obligations. We help you discharge them. The Service is a tool. Its output is a starting point, not legal advice. You are responsible for reviewing every report, document and decision generated through the Service before relying on it.
